在这个数字时代,网页设计已经成为了许多人职业道路上的重要一环。而CSS(层叠样式表)是网页设计中的核心技术之一。CSS框架的出现,大大简化了网页布局的复杂度,使得开发者可以更加专注于内容创作,而非样式实现。本文将带你从入门到实战,掌握CSS框架的技巧,告别复杂布局!
一、CSS框架简介
CSS框架是一组预定义的CSS规则,它们可以帮助开发者快速构建网页布局。常见的CSS框架有Bootstrap、Foundation、Tailwind CSS等。这些框架提供了丰富的组件和工具,可以帮助开发者实现响应式设计、表单验证、动画效果等功能。
二、入门CSS框架
1. 选择合适的CSS框架
首先,你需要根据项目需求选择一个合适的CSS框架。例如,如果你的项目需要响应式设计,那么Bootstrap和Foundation可能是不错的选择。而如果你的项目对性能有较高要求,那么Tailwind CSS可能更适合。
2. 学习CSS框架的基本用法
以Bootstrap为例,你可以通过以下步骤学习其基本用法:
- 下载Bootstrap文件:从Bootstrap官网下载最新版本的Bootstrap文件。
- 在HTML文件中引入Bootstrap:在HTML文件的
<head>标签中引入Bootstrap的CSS和JavaScript文件。 - 使用Bootstrap组件:在HTML文件中,你可以直接使用Bootstrap提供的组件,如按钮、表格、模态框等。
三、实战技巧
1. 响应式设计
响应式设计是CSS框架的核心功能之一。以下是一些实战技巧:
- 使用Bootstrap的栅格系统:Bootstrap的栅格系统可以帮助你实现响应式布局。通过调整栅格列的宽度,你可以轻松地实现不同屏幕尺寸下的布局效果。
- 使用媒体查询:除了Bootstrap的栅格系统,你还可以使用CSS媒体查询来实现响应式设计。通过为不同屏幕尺寸设置不同的样式规则,你可以让网页在不同设备上呈现出最佳效果。
2. 表单验证
CSS框架通常提供表单验证功能,以下是一些实战技巧:
- 使用Bootstrap的表单控件:Bootstrap提供了丰富的表单控件,如输入框、单选按钮、复选框等。你可以在表单控件上添加验证类,以实现简单的表单验证。
- 使用第三方库:除了Bootstrap,你还可以使用第三方库(如Parsley.js)来实现更复杂的表单验证功能。
3. 动画效果
CSS框架可以帮助你实现各种动画效果,以下是一些实战技巧:
- 使用Bootstrap的动画类:Bootstrap提供了一系列动画类,如
bounce、shake、tada等。你可以在元素上添加这些动画类,以实现简单的动画效果。 - 使用CSS动画:如果你需要更复杂的动画效果,你可以使用CSS动画技术。通过CSS关键帧和过渡属性,你可以实现丰富的动画效果。
四、总结
掌握CSS框架的技巧,可以帮助你快速构建美观、实用的网页布局。通过本文的学习,你现在已经具备了从入门到实战的CSS框架技能。在实际项目中,不断积累经验,你会更加熟练地运用CSS框架,实现各种复杂布局。祝你网页设计之路越走越远!
